WebIn 5e, dexteriity is a much more useful stat than strength, adding to both initiative, armor class, and now damage as well. The biggest benefit to having good strength rather than dexterity is the extra damage from heavier weapons. If we buff dex builds much more, we might as well stop having a strength score. What Is The Strongest Weapon in DnD 5e?

WebFor non magical weapons, the weapon that does the most damage in Dungeons and Dragons is the Greatsword or Maul. They are an excellent option for characters with high DEX scores, as they allow you to use your DEX modifier for attack and damage rolls instead of STR.
